[2] Holman died on Friday December 2, 2005, in Lakewood Township, New Jersey, at the age of 75.
Wayne Pomanowski, a friend of Frank, stated that Holman died while being treated for throat cancer.
Holman was a cigar smoker for years which led to his apparent death from throat cancer.
